Airport reports quarterly revenue decline tied to fuel sales; committee approves fuel-revolver reset
Summary
Staff reported mixed revenue and expense performance in the third quarter, explained a needed reset of the fuel revolver spending limit and said the commission voted earlier in the quarter to increase the fuel revolver; staff said the revised spending limit will be taken to the select board for final approval.
Staff presented highlights from the airport's third-quarter financial report and noted fuel sales were the main driver of quarter-overquarter variation.
